House Republicans plot investigative revenge on January 6 panel as Trump itches for payback
Source: Melanie Zanona, Gabby Orr and Zachary Cohen, CNN
House Republicans are plotting revenge on the select committee investigating the January 6, 2021, insurrection, as the GOP weighs a broader effort to re-litigate some of Donald Trump's biggest election grievances if it recaptures the House majority.
The former President has been itching for payback and leaning heavily on his Capitol Hill allies to defend him against a recent slew of damaging revelations about his role in the deadly attack on the US Capitol. Now, as Republicans search for ways to undermine those findings, their party has started to lay the groundwork to investigate the select committee itself.
Republicans have already asked the January 6 panel to preserve a broad range of documents in its possession -- a signal they're preparing to force those records to be turned over should they wield powerful committee gavels next year. And privately, Republican sources say there have been discussions about subpoenaing members of the select committee, particularly Rep. Liz Cheney of Wyoming, who is fighting an uphill battle for reelection, and retiring Rep. Adam Kinzinger of Illinois, if both Republicans are private citizens next year.
It's an idea that has garnered support among allies of the former President. But House Minority Leader Kevin McCarthy -- who has refused to comply with a subpoena from the select committee and has long held that the panel lacks the authority to haul in private citizens -- is cool to the idea, according to a Republican source familiar with his thinking.
